CGST official, 2 others booked for Rs.15L bribe
MUMBAI, April 14 -- The Central Bureau of Investigation (CBI) has booked a Central Goods and Services Tax (CGST) superintendent for demanding and accepting a bribe of Rs.15 lakh from a private firm owner in lieu of diluting a departmental probe against the firm. The CGST superintendent, M Sharma, was booked by the CBI on Friday, along with the firm owner and another person, after a preliminary inquiry confirmed that he had accepted the bribe in August last year, officers familiar with the matter said.
The CBI case was registered under sections of the Bharatiya Nyaya Sanhita and the Prevention of Corruption Act pertaining to criminal conspiracy, taking undue advantage to influence a public servant by corrupt or illegal means or by exercising personal influence and paying bribe to any public servant....
